Why is Carbon dioxide is used in fire extinguisher?

To get rid of a fire you need to break the fire tetrahedron. There are ways of doing this. Carbon dioxide could get rid of all the oxygen in the fire. If there wasn't any oxygen, there would be no fire and the fire would be extinguished.

If oxygen is removed from the fire triangle what is this called?

Removing oxygen from the fire triangle is referred to as "smothering" a fire. The fire triangle consists of heat, fuel, and oxygen, and eliminating any one of these elements can extinguish a fire. By depriving the fire of oxygen, it cannot sustain combustion, leading to its extinguishment. This method is commonly used in fire suppression techniques, such as using fire blankets or foam.
